Glycine - significant benefits for aging and exercisers
Glycine is an amino acid with significant health benefits and especially properties that support weight training. Its effects range from improving sleep to supporting muscle growth. Here are the main benefits of glycine in these two areas:
1. The role of glycine in health
Sleep and recovery: Glycine is linked to improved sleep quality. It acts as a calming neurotransmitter in the central nervous system and helps relax the body, which can lead to deeper and more restful sleep. Better sleep quality, on the other hand, supports the body's recovery processes.
Antioxidant effects: Glycine participates in the formation of glutathione, a powerful antioxidant. Glutathione protects cells from oxidative stress and helps the body defend itself against free radical damage, which can slow down aging and reduce the risk of chronic diseases.
Reduce inflammation and joint health: Glycine acts as an anti-inflammatory amino acid, which can help reduce low-grade inflammation. This is important for joint and connective tissue health, which is especially valuable for active people.
Improves the immune response: Glycine supports the function of immune cells and can improve the body's ability to resist infections and recover faster from illnesses.
2. Effects of glycine in weight training
Muscle protein synthesis and creatine synthesis: Glycine is a precursor of creatine. Creatine, on the other hand, supports the production of ATP, the energy source of cells, which improves physical performance, especially in short and intense performances such as weight training. Creatine also helps with muscle hypertrophy and strength development.
Synthesis of collagen: Glycine is an essential amino acid in the production of collagen, and collagen is important for tendons, ligaments and muscles. Adequate collagen production can reduce the risk of injury, improve recovery and maintain the strength of connective tissues, which is beneficial for those who train hard.
Reduces fatigue caused by exercise: Glycine can help reduce fatigue by reducing the load on the muscles and nervous system. It acts as a relaxing factor in the central nervous system, which can reduce the effect of stress hormones (such as cortisol) and thus support recovery.
Supports blood circulation and improves the availability of nutrients: Glycine can have a positive effect on the flexibility of blood vessels and blood circulation. This improves the transport of nutrients and oxygen to the muscles, which supports their growth and recovery.
Mechanisms of action at the molecular level
Glycine in receptors and nervous relaxation: Glycine binds to glycine receptors in the central nervous system, which act as inhibitory receptors. This helps to reduce overexcitability of the nervous system, which can improve the quality of sleep and help you relax.
Glutathione synthesis and oxidative stress: Glycine is one of the three amino acids needed to make glutathione. Glutathione protects cells from oxidative stress and especially supports the energy production of cells (mitochondrial function), which can help endurance and reduce oxidative damage to muscles.
Dosage
Glycine is typically used as a supplement at around 3–5 grams per day, but some studies have used up to 10 grams in special situations, such as improving sleep. On average, 3–5 grams is enough to support general well-being and recovery.
Summary: Glycine is a versatile amino acid with many benefits for health and performance. Its role as an antioxidant, collagen production promoter and nervous system calmer makes it a particularly useful supplement to support both physical activity and general well-being.
